State Street Loomis Sayles Opportunistic Bond ETF (BATS:OBND – Get Free Report) was the target of a large decrease in short interest in July. As of July 31st, there was short interest totaling 2,940 shares, a decrease of 56.8% from the July 15th total of 6,807 shares. Currently, 0.2% of the shares of the stock are sold short. Based on an average daily trading volume, of 8,110 shares, the short-interest ratio is currently 0.4 days.
